#b6f1af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b6f1af is composed of 71.4% red, 94.5% green and 68.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 24.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 27.4%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 113.6 degrees, a saturation of 70.2% and a lightness of 81.6%. #b6f1af color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#6de35f. Closest websafe color is: #ccff99.

Shades and Tints of #b6f1af

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010301 is the darkest color, while #f3fdf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b6f1af

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d0d0d0 is the less saturated color, while #adfca4 is the most saturated one.
